Its action is that the two fists arc upward and forward from both sides to the front of the face, the two fists are opposite, the height is ear-high, and the eyes of the fists are tilted inward and downward.
Twin Peaks Penetration, also called Double Wind Penetration, is a trick in Tai Ji Chuan.
